Mellékleteink: HUP | Gamekapocs
Keres

Itt a natív windowsos és OS X-es Docker

Voith Hunor, 2016. március 25. 11:30

A Docker Toolboxot leváltó alkalmazások még korai béta állapotúak, de már kipróbálhatóak. Ahogy eddig is, a fejlesztők aktívan támaszkodnak a tesztelés során kapott visszajelzésekre.

Korlátozottan, igényléshez kötve elérhetővé tette natív windowsos és OS X-es alkalmazásait a Docker. A cég szerint az új fejlesztések számos előnyt kínálnak az eddig használható Docker Toolboxszal szemben, de egyelőre még korai béta állapotban vannak - a további munkához viszont már nagyon jól jönne a tesztelői visszajelzés. OS X-es gépeken a natív appot és a Toolboxot szimultán is lehet használni, de Windowson erre nincs lehetőség. A csomag tartalmazza a Docker parancssort (CLI), a Notaryt és a Composert is.

A cég szerint jelenleg a maces változat van jobb állapotban, és ezért a windowsos verzió lassabb ütemben bocsátják a tesztelők rendelkezésére. Fontos, hogy a windowsos Docker béta kizárólag Windows 10-en működik, arról, hogy egyéb Hyper-V-t támogató verziókra is elkészül-e, még nincs információ, ahogy a Windows 10 várhatóan valamikor idén érkező saját konténerformátumának támogatásáról sem. A Docker minden operációs rendszer szintű integrációs fejlesztést nyílt forrásúvá fog tenni akkor, amikor az alkalmazások általánosan elérhető státuszba kerülnek valamikor az év második felében.

A legfontosabb változás, hogy az alkalmazások teljes mértékben támogatják a két platform saját hypervisorjait, a Hyper-V-t és a Hypervisor Frameworköt, így többé nincs szükség harmadik féltől származó megoldásra (VirtualBox). A Docker app OS X-en egy xhyve VM-ben fut egy Alpine Linux-disztribúción, Windows 10-en pedig egy Hyper-V VM-ben. Az appok beépített DNS szerverrel és platformnatív hálózati stack integrációval is rendelkeznek, automatikusan frissíthetőek, natív kezelőfelületük van, az OS X-es változat pedig az Apple operációs rendszerének sandboxos biztonsági modelljébe is illeszkedik.

A konténerek finomhangolását alaposan felgyorsíthatja, hogy a Docker szerint semmilyen, az adott gépre telepített keretrendszer vagy futtatókörnyezet nem kell a konténerizált appok fejlesztéséhez, köszönhetően a hatékonyabb volume mounting rendszernek. A Docker folyamatosan követi a változásokat a csatolt köteteken, és azokat valós időben implementálja a futó konténerekben is, így nem kell azokat rendre újraépíteni.

Mit gondolsz? Mondd el!

Adatvédelmi okokból az adott hír megosztása előtt mindig aktiválnod kell a gombot! Ezzel a megoldással harmadik fél nem tudja nyomon követni a tevékenységedet a HWSW-n, ez pedig közös érdekünk.